Unlocking Hidden Heat with FLIR Technology

FLIR technology provides a unique means to visualize heat signatures invisible to the naked eye. By using infrared radiation, FLIR cameras can penetrate materials and identify temperature differences. This powerful technology has wide-ranging applications in various industries, from maintenance to surveillance.

  • {FLIR cameras can be used to detect overheating components in electrical systems, avoiding potential failures.
  • They can also assist firefighters in locating victims trapped in burning buildings or pinpointing hotspots within a fire.
  • , Moreover, FLIR technology plays a crucial role in animal monitoring by observing animal movement and behavior.

Accurate Temperature Sensing with FLIR

FLIR thermal imaging cameras provide accurate temperature measurements in a wide range of applications. With their advanced sensors, these cameras can detect even the slightest temperature variations, enabling users to inspect objects with great granularity. FLIR's thermal imaging solutions are used in diverse industries, including manufacturing, for tasks such as defect detection. By providing real-time temperature data, FLIR helps users locate potential concerns and enhance their operations.
